Unenlagia comahuensis
Taxonomy
Unenlagia comahuensis was named by Novas and Puerta (1997). Its type specimen is MCF-PVPH 78 and is a 3D body fossil. Its type locality is Unenlagia type, Sierra del Portezuelo [MCF], which is in a Turonian/Coniacian terrestrial mudstone in the Portezuelo Formation of Argentina.

Diagnosis
| Reference | Diagnosis | |
|---|---|---|
| F. E. Novas et al. 2021 | Unenlagiid theropod distinguishable from other paravians by having the following autapomorphies: (a) posterior dorsals and anterior sacral vertebrae with tall neural spines, nearly twice the height of the vertebral centrum (measured at mid-length of each element); (b) posterior dorsals and anterior sacral vertebrae with neural spines bearing deep lateral pits at their bases; (c) eighth dorsal vertebra with teardrop-shaped excavations on both sides of the postspinal depression; and (d) pubic apron extends over 70% of total pubic length. |

Age range: base of the Late/Upper Turonian to the top of the Early/Lower Coniacian or 93.90000 to 85.70000 Ma
